骏 (jùn) means "Fine horse; spirited" in Chinese. It has 10 strokes with the radical 马. Difficulty: 4.2/5.

骏 is pronounced jùn in Mandarin Chinese. It means Fine horse; spirited.
草原上有许多骏马。
cǎo yuán shàng yǒu xǔ duō jùn mǎ
There are many fine horses on the grassland.
他的书法风格很骏逸。
tā de shū fǎ fēng gé hěn jùn yì
His calligraphy style is elegant and spirited.
祝你的事业骏发。
zhù nǐ de shì yè jùn fā
Wish your career flourishes.
